What is contract obligations management?

Contract obligations management is the process of tracking commitments made in signed contracts — what each party must do, by when, and under what conditions. Common obligations include renewal notice deadlines (e.g., "written notice 90 days before expiry"), payment terms, service level commitments, reporting requirements, and compliance certifications. Without active tracking, these obligations are invisible until something goes wrong.

The cost of missed obligations

Auto-renewal clauses alone cost companies millions annually. A contract that auto-renews for 12 months because nobody caught the 90-day notice window is a direct financial loss. Beyond renewals, missed SLA breach notifications, undelivered reports, and unclaimed audit rights have real legal and financial consequences.
